# InkLedger Environments

InkLedger, our PDF invoice renderer, runs in three environments: dev, staging, and production. Each environment has its own font cache, template bucket, and render queue. New team members should verify staging parity before promoting any template change. Please read each setting carefully before editing anything. The staging environment currently uses the following configuration values.

deployment values, yadup-tajof:
oliath:
  log_level: debug
  metrics_host: metrics.oliath.zemvarlabs.internal
  pool_size: 4

The tax-rate lookup cache in the Breva checkout service worries me. Entries are keyed only by region code, so a stale or poisoned entry would apply the wrong rate to every order in that region until expiry. Please verify: TTLs are short enough to bound exposure, negative lookups aren't cached, and the refresh path revalidates against the signed rate feed rather than trusting upstream blindly. Also confirm eviction is size-bounded so an attacker can't churn the keyspace. Current cache settings for review:

limits module of yagaf-yajef:
RATE_LIMITS = {
    "novwyn": 950,
    "wenath": 428,
    "prawyn": 413,
    "gorvan": 539,
    "praael": 870,
    "drumir": 113,
    "gordor": 439,
}

Subject: Quick update — Brellix dispute

Team,

Brellix is still pushing back on the Quillon licence terms, and their lawyers are getting louder. Marta thinks we're on solid ground, but we may offer a limited cross-licence to make this go away before the Ostfeld conference. Nothing to panic about yet. For the board's eyes, the following line summarises where we intend to land.

management briefing: Only 33 of the 205 pilot accounts renewed Kasath, so a churn review is set for October 17. Weniusek Logistics is in early talks to buy Holethax Freight for about $345.6 million.